Head of Design Salary in Colorado, United States
The median salary for a Head of Design in Denver is $116,000. Google and Patagonia are among the companies in the area.
Salary by experience level
Entry-level (0-2 years)
Salary range (per year)
$88,000 to $105,500
Average (per year)
$96,500
Entry roles work with retail and healthcare companies, with pay starting at regional rates.
Mid-level (3-5 years)
Salary range (per year)
$105,500 to $127,000
Average (per year)
$116,000
At digital agencies or local tech startups, designers with several years of experience manage teams.
Senior (6-9 years)
Salary range (per year)
$126,000 to $145,000
Average (per year)
$135,000
Larger employers such as telecom and manufacturing firms rely on senior professionals to oversee design strategy.
Principal/Lead (10+ years)
Salary range (per year)
$145,500+
Principal designers manage cross‑functional teams for regional operations.
Hourly Rates
For freelance or contract work, hourly rates are typically higher than equivalent salaried positions.
Junior
$44 - $58
per hour
Mid-level
$59 - $77
per hour
Senior
$78 - $95
per hour
Colorado's median outpaces the national $105,000 benchmark by roughly $11,000. The gap reflects strong demand and a higher cost of living in the Front Range.
